HebrewH4039Noun (Feminine)

מְגִלָּה

me.gil.lah

18Occurrences
H4039Strong's #
Noun (Feminine)Part of Speech

Definition

Quick Definition(Strong's Concordance)

a roll

from H1556 (גָּלַל);

Full Lexicon Entry(Abbott-Smith)
roll, book, writing Aramaic equivalent: me.gil.lah (*מְגִלָּה *"scroll" H4040)

Occurrences

מְגִלָּה appears 18 times in the Old Testament.

Distribution by Book

Jeremiah
12
Ezk
4
Zechariah
2
